JavaScript Promiseの本 v1Overview .............................................................................................. 7 Promiseの書き方 ....................................................................................... を扱えるようになること • Promiseの向き不向きについて学び、何でもPromiseで解決するべきではないと知るこ と • ES6 Promisesを元に基本をよく学び、より発展した形を自分で形成できるようになるこ と この書籍では、先程も述べたようにES6 Promises、 つまりJavaScriptの標準仕様 (ECMAScript)をベースとしたPromiseについて書かれています。 す。 そのため、FirefoxやChromeなどモダンなブラウザでは、ライブラリを使うこと無く利用でき る機能であり、 またES6 Promisesは元がPromises/A+というコミュニティベースの仕様で あるため、多くの実装ライブラリがあります。 ブラウザネイティブの機能、またはライブラリを使うことで今すぐ利用できるPromiseについ て基本的なAPIから学んでいきます。 その中でPr0 码力 | 115 页 | 1.06 MB | 1 年前3
JavaScript Promiseの本 v2JavaScript 第6版7 • パーフェクトJavaScript8 4 https://www.oreilly.co.jp/books/9784873113913/ 5 https://www.oreilly.co.jp/books/9784873114880/ 6 https://www.oreilly.co.jp/books/9784873117836/ 7 https://www.oreilly oreilly.co.jp/books/9784873115733/ 8 https://gihyo.jp/book/2011/978-4-7741-4813-7 3 JavaScript Promiseの本 • 改訂新版JavaScript本格入門9 この書籍ではECMAScript 2015(ES2015)で追加された構文を利用するため、JavaScript の基本的な文法や機能に不安がある方は、次の書籍を参照してください。 名前を付けることができない(常に匿名関数) • this が静的に決定できる • function キーワードに比べて短く書くことができる • new できない(コンストラクタ関数ではない) 7 JavaScript Promiseの本 • arguments 変数を参照できない(Rest Parametersを代わりに利用 する) Arrow Functionを使うことで、コールバック関数を関数式に比べて短く0 码力 | 137 页 | 1.17 MB | 1 年前3
Debian リファレンス v2.124システムデーモンの診断 .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 129 7 GUI システム 131 7.1 GUI デスクトップ環境 .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 1.3 重要ディレクトリーの使い方のリスト .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 7 1.4 ”ls -l” の出力の最初の文字のリスト .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. ルートディレクトリーはフィルシステムの根 (ルート、root) を意味して、単に”/” と記載されます。これを root ユ ーザーのホームディレクトリー”/root” とは混同しないで下さい。 Debian リファレンス 7 / 259 • 全てのディレクトリーには ”/” 以外の文字か記号からなる名前がついています。ルートディレクトリーは例外で、 その名前は”/” (” スラッシュ” とか” ルートディレクトリー” と読まれます)0 码力 | 287 页 | 1.60 MB | 1 年前3
PlantUML を使った UML の描き方 - PlantUML 言語リファレンスガイド(Version 1.2023.11)queue Queue as Foo7 Foo -> Foo1 : To actor Foo -> Foo2 : To boundary Foo -> Foo3 : To control Foo -> Foo4 : To entity Foo -> Foo5 : To database Foo -> Foo6 : To collections Foo -> Foo7: To queue @enduml Request Bob <- Alice : Yet another authentication Response @enduml PlantUML 言語リファレンスガイド (1.2023.11) 7 / 544 1.9 メッセージシーケンスの番号付け 1 シーケンス図 二重引用符で囲って番号の書式を指定することができます。 その書式指定は Java の DecimalFormat 方式で行います。(0 言語リファレンスガイド (1.2023.11) 105 / 544 5.6 同期 5 アクティビティ図(レガシー版) a3 --> if "last test" then --> "activity 7" else -> "activity 8" endif @enduml 5.6 同期 === code === を使用して同期バーを表示できます。 @startuml (*) --> ===B1===0 码力 | 545 页 | 7.75 MB | 1 年前3
PlantUML 1.2020.23 言語リファレンスガイドTitle Alice -> Bob : message 1 Alice -> Bob : message 2 @enduml PlantUML 言語リファレンスガイド (1.2020.23) 7 / 305 1.10 図の分割 1 シーケンス図 1.10 図の分割 図を複数の画像に分けるためにキーワード newpage を使います。 新しいページのタイトルをキーワード newpage 言語リファレンスガイド (1.2020.23) 76 / 305 4.6 同期 4 アクティビティ図 endif a3 --> if "last test" then --> "activity 7" else -> "activity 8" endif @enduml 4.6 同期 === code === を使用して同期バーを表示できます。 @startuml (*) --> ===B1=== detach endif :foo6; detach PlantUML 言語リファレンスガイド (1.2020.23) 97 / 305 5.18 SDL 図 5 アクティビティ図(ベータ版) :foo7; stop @enduml 5.18 SDL 図 終端記号; を置き換えることで、アクティビティの表現形式を変えることができます: • | • < • > • / • \\ • ]0 码力 | 306 页 | 3.19 MB | 1 年前3
PlantUML を使った UML の描き方 - PlantUML 言語リファレンスガイド(Version 1.2020.22)Title Alice -> Bob : message 1 Alice -> Bob : message 2 @enduml PlantUML 言語リファレンスガイド (1.2020.22) 7 / 293 1.10 図の分割 1 シーケンス図 1.10 図の分割 図を複数の画像に分けるためにキーワード newpage を使います。 新しいページのタイトルをキーワード newpage 言語リファレンスガイド (1.2020.22) 65 / 293 4.6 同期 4 アクティビティ図 endif a3 --> if "last test" then --> "activity 7" else -> "activity 8" endif @enduml 4.6 同期 === code === を使用して同期バーを表示できます。 @startuml (*) --> ===B1=== detach endif :foo6; detach PlantUML 言語リファレンスガイド (1.2020.22) 86 / 293 5.18 SDL 図 5 アクティビティ図(ベータ版) :foo7; stop @enduml 5.18 SDL 図 終端記号; を置き換えることで、アクティビティの表現形式を変えることができます: • | • < • > • / • \\ • ]0 码力 | 294 页 | 3.11 MB | 1 年前3
PlantUML 1.2021.3 言語リファレンスガイドFoo3 entity entity as Foo4 database database as Foo5 collections collections as Foo6 queue queue as Foo7 Foo -> Foo1 : To actor PlantUML 言語リファレンスガイド (1.2021.2) 1 / 411 1.2 分類子の宣言 1 シーケンス図 Foo -> Foo2 : To control Foo -> Foo4 : To entity Foo -> Foo5 : To database Foo -> Foo6 : To collections Foo -> Foo7: To queue @enduml キーワード as を使って分類子の名前を変更することができます。 アクターや分類子の背景色を、HTML コードや色名を使って変更することもできます。 @startuml Response @enduml 1.9 タイトル、ヘッダー、フッター title キーワードはページにタイトルをつけるのに使われます。 PlantUML 言語リファレンスガイド (1.2021.2) 7 / 411 1.10 図の分割 1 シーケンス図 header や footer を使うことにより、ページにヘッダーやフッターをつけて表示することができます。 @startuml header0 码力 | 412 页 | 4.46 MB | 1 年前3
PlantUML を使った UML の描き方 - PlantUML 言語リファレンスガイド(Version 1.2021.2)Foo3 entity entity as Foo4 database database as Foo5 collections collections as Foo6 queue queue as Foo7 Foo -> Foo1 : To actor PlantUML 言語リファレンスガイド (1.2021.2) 1 / 398 1.2 分類子の宣言 1 シーケンス図 Foo -> Foo2 : To control Foo -> Foo4 : To entity Foo -> Foo5 : To database Foo -> Foo6 : To collections Foo -> Foo7: To queue @enduml キーワード as を使って分類子の名前を変更することができます。 アクターや分類子の背景色を、HTML コードや色名を使って変更することもできます。 @startuml Response @enduml 1.9 タイトル、ヘッダー、フッター title キーワードはページにタイトルをつけるのに使われます。 PlantUML 言語リファレンスガイド (1.2021.2) 7 / 398 1.10 図の分割 1 シーケンス図 header や footer を使うことにより、ページにヘッダーやフッターをつけて表示することができます。 @startuml header0 码力 | 399 页 | 4.33 MB | 1 年前3
PlantUML を使った UML の描き方 - PlantUML 言語リファレンスガイド(Version 1.2021.1)Foo3 entity entity as Foo4 database database as Foo5 collections collections as Foo6 queue queue as Foo7 Foo -> Foo1 : To actor PlantUML 言語リファレンスガイド (1.2021.1) 1 / 392 1.2 分類子の宣言 1 シーケンス図 Foo -> Foo2 : To control Foo -> Foo4 : To entity Foo -> Foo5 : To database Foo -> Foo6 : To collections Foo -> Foo7: To queue @enduml キーワード as を使って分類子の名前を変更することができます。 アクターや分類子の背景色を、HTML コードや色名を使って変更することもできます。 @startuml Response @enduml 1.9 タイトル、ヘッダー、フッター title キーワードはページにタイトルをつけるのに使われます。 PlantUML 言語リファレンスガイド (1.2021.1) 7 / 392 1.10 図の分割 1 シーケンス図 header や footer を使うことにより、ページにヘッダーやフッターをつけて表示することができます。 @startuml header0 码力 | 393 页 | 4.27 MB | 1 年前3
PlantUML 1.2019.3 言語リファレンスガイドthe\nlast page Alice -> Bob : message 5 Alice -> Bob : message 6 @enduml PlantUML 言語リファレンスガイド (1.2019.3) 7 / 159 1.10 メッセージのグループ化 1 シーケンス図 1.10 メッセージのグループ化 次のキーワードを使えば、メッセージをまとめてグループ化できます。 • alt/else • 言語リファレンスガイド (1.2019.3) 56 / 159 4.6 同期 4 アクティビティ図 endif a3 --> if "last test" then --> "activity 7" else -> "activity 8" endif @enduml 4.6 同期 === code === を使用して同期バーを表示できます。 @startuml (*) --> ===B1=== :foo1; :foo2; fork again :foo3; detach endfork if (foo4) then :foo5; detach endif :foo6; detach :foo7; stop @enduml PlantUML 言語リファレンスガイド (1.2019.3) 72 / 159 5.14 SDL 図 5 アクティビティ図(ベータ版) 5.14 SDL 図 終端記号;0 码力 | 160 页 | 1.80 MB | 1 年前3
共 25 条
- 1
- 2
- 3













